‘Not Questions Regularly Litigated’

The recent arrest of a Wisconsin judge for allegedly blocking a U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ement arrest is reminiscent of a 2018 case in Massachusetts during Trump’s first administration—with one legal expert saying he expects similar defenses to crop up.
